# Artemis Scripts
A collection of useful scripts for
[artemis](https://github.com/puffycid/artemis).
The online documentation at https://puffycid.github.io/artemis-api provides in
depth information on how to create and execute scripts.
All bundled JS scripts can be downloaded from
[releases](https://github.com/puffyCid/artemis-scripts/releases/tag/nightly)
These scripts can be executed by artemis via `artemis -j .js`
## Manual Bundling Guide
If you want to bundle these scripts yourself you will need Deno
1. Download [deno](https://deno.com/)
2. Clone this repo
3. Navigate to script you want to complile and execute `deno run -A build.ts`!
4. Base64 encode the JavaScript output file and embed in TOML collection **OR**
you can also execute JavaScript directly with `artemis` via
`artemis -j <path to js file>`

Another example of a simple script to filter out a macOS filelisting to only
return Info.plist files using [artemis](https://github.com/puffycid/artemis).
```toml
system = "macos"
[output]
name = "info_plist_collection"
directory = "./tmp"
format = "json"
compress = false
endpoint_id = "abdc"
collection_id = 1
output = "local"
filter_name = "apps_info_plists"
# This script will take the files artifact below and filter it to only return Info.plist files
# We could expand this even further by then using the plist parser on the Info.plist path and include that parsed data too

[[artifacts]]
artifact_name = "files" # Name of artifact
filter = true
[artifacts.files]
start_path = "/System/Volumes/Data/Applications" # Start of file listing
depth = 100 # How many sub directories to descend
metadata = false # Get executable metadata
md5 = false # MD5 all files
sha1 = false # SHA1 all files
sha256 = false # SHA256 all files
path_regex = "" # Regex for paths
file_regex = "" # Regex for files
```
